A legislative aide to Taiwanese politician May Chin has gone missing while being investigated on corruption charges. Chang Chun-chieh, Chin’s aide, disappeared after authorities received a low-battery alert from his monitoring bracelet – a device used as part of the investigation. Chin is an independent member of the Legislative Yuan who aligns with the Kuomintang (KMT) and is identified as a pan-Blue politician. The disappearance occurred as authorities were building a case against Chang. Details surrounding the nature of the alleged corruption remain limited, but the incident has raised concerns and prompted a search for the missing aide. This case adds another layer of scrutiny to May Chin and her political affiliations within Taiwan. The investigation is ongoing, with authorities working to locate Chang and determine the circumstances surrounding his disappearance.
